JOB TITLE: Account Manager I

DEPARTMENT: Sales

REPORTS TO: District Manager

SUMMARY: The Account Manager manages and grows relationships within one or more accounts. Focused on delivering chemical solutions tailored to the customers’ production operations, including flow assurance, corrosion and scale control, emulsion breaking, and sour gas mitigation. Acts as a point of contact for the customer, ensuring program performance, addressing technical challenges, and identifying opportunities to optimize chemical usage and field outcomes. They will ensure consistency in technical and customer service levels as well as manage customer relationships by assisting account/technical representatives on sales calls, surveys and recommendations. Works in close collaboration with field personnel, lab teams, and operations. This is an intermediate sales role, working with other members of the sales team and may direct and mentor field service technicians on assigned accounts; reports to District Manager.

QUALIFICATIONS:

Required Skills/Abilities:

Excellent verbal/written communication skills, presentation skills, and problem-solving ability

Ability to be a team player

Ability to obtain all necessary clearances and certifications

Skilled in Microsoft Office

Strong problem-solving ability with customers, personnel, operations, and chemical solutions

Ability to travel moderately to frequently

Education/Experience:

Bachelor’s Degree preferred, relevant work experience may be considered in lieu of degree

3-5 years of experience in oil and gas industry with progressive experience

Oilfield Chemical Service experience is preferred

Work Conditions This position requires working in an outdoor environment, often in remote locations and/or with exposure to extreme weather conditions, moderate to loud noise levels. Employees will need to be able to stoop, crouch, kneel, crawl, bend, feel with hands and fingers, push, pull, reach, walk, stand, climb (stairs/ladders/equipment,) lift (up to 50 lbs.), and communicate effectively with colleagues and clients via phone, email, and in-person interactions.
